Agricultural Trailers
Agricultural trailers are specialized vehicles designed for transporting agricultural materials, equipment, and products on farms or between different agricultural locations. These trailers are an essential part of modern agricultural operations, as they help facilitate the movement of various goods and materials efficiently.
Agricultural trailers come in various sizes, types, and configurations to accommodate different agricultural needs. Some common types of agricultural trailers include:
(1) Grain Trailers: These trailers are specifically designed for transporting crops such as wheat, corn, barley, and other grains. They typically have high sides and large storage capacities to carry bulk quantities of grain.
(2) Livestock Trailers: Livestock trailers are used for transporting animals, such as cattle, sheep, pigs, and horses. They have features like partitions, ramps, and ventilation systems to ensure the safety and well-being of the animals during transportation.
(3) Flatbed Trailers: Flatbed trailers have a flat loading surface without any sides or roof. They are versatile and can be used to transport a wide range of agricultural equipment, machinery, bales of hay, and other large or bulky items.
(4) Dump Trailers: Dump trailers have a hydraulic lifting mechanism that allows them to tip or dump their load. They are commonly used for transporting and unloading materials such as gravel, sand, manure, or other loose agricultural products.
(5) Tank Trailers: Tank trailers are used for transporting liquids, such as water, fuel, fertilizers, or chemicals. They are designed with specialized tanks that can safely hold and transport these substances.
(6) Bale Trailers: Bale trailers are specifically designed for carrying and transporting bales of hay or straw. They often have high sides and adjustable features to secure and accommodate different sizes of bales.

Advantages of Using Agricultural Tipping Trailers:
1. Efficient Loading and Unloading: Tipping trailers are designed with a hydraulic tipping mechanism that allows for easy and quick loading and unloading of agricultural produce, such as crops, feed, manure, or harvested materials. This saves time and labor compared to manual handling or using non-tipping trailers.
2. Increased Productivity: The efficient loading and unloading process of tipping trailers enables farmers to transport larger volumes of materials in a shorter amount of time. This leads to increased productivity and the ability to handle larger workloads effectively.
3. Versatility: Agricultural tipping trailers are available in various sizes and configurations, allowing farmers to choose the right trailers for their specific needs. They can be used for transporting a wide range of agricultural materials, including grains, fruits, vegetables, livestock feed, and other farm inputs or outputs.
4. Improved Safety: Tipping trailers are designed with safety features, including sturdy construction, secure latching mechanisms, and hydraulic systems that prevent sudden or uncontrolled tipping. These features minimize the risk of accidents during loading, unloading, and transportation, ensuring the safety of both the operators and the cargo.
5. Cost Savings: By streamlining the loading, unloading, and transportation processes, agricultural tipping trailers help reduce labor costs and increase operational efficiency. They also minimize the risk of product damage during handling, saving farmers money by preventing losses.
6. Maneuverability: Agricultural tipping trailers are often designed with a versatile hitching system that allows for easy attachment to different types of agricultural vehicles, such as tractors or trucks. This versatility enables efficient maneuverability, even in tight spaces or challenging terrain, making them suitable for various farming operations.
Typical Applications of Agricultural Tipping Trailers:
(1) Bulk Material Transport: Tipping trailers are commonly used for transporting bulk agricultural materials such as grains, seeds, fertilizers, compost, manure, and other harvested crops. The hydraulic tipping mechanism allows for easy unloading at the desired location, such as storage bins, silos, or processing facilities.
(2) Harvesting: During harvest season, agricultural trailers are utilized to transport freshly harvested crops from the field to storage or processing areas. They provide a convenient and efficient way to move large quantities of produce, reducing labor and time requirements.
(3) Livestock Feed: Tipping trailers are often employed to transport livestock feed, including hay, silage, and other animal fodder. The trailers can be loaded with the feed and transported to various locations within the farm, making it easier to distribute feed to different livestock enclosures or feeding areas.
(4) Waste Management: Agricultural operations generate various types of waste materials, including crop residues, manure, and other organic matter. Agricultural trailers are used to collect and transport these waste materials for proper disposal or recycling. The hydraulic tipping mechanism makes it convenient to unload the waste at designated collection points or composting areas.
(5) Landscaping and Horticulture: Tipping trailers are also utilized in landscaping and horticultural activities. They can be used to transport soil, mulch, gravel, rocks, and other landscaping materials. In horticulture, tipping trailers are handy for moving plants, trees, and other nursery stock from one location to another.
(6) Field Maintenance: Agricultural trailers are beneficial for field maintenance tasks, such as spreading fertilizers, lime, or other soil amendments. The trailers can be loaded with the required material and towed behind a tractor or other suitable equipment to evenly distribute the inputs across the field.
